    Josh Groban sings Sunday at Mohegan Sun

    I know that Josh Groban is a great singer, but I developed a new appreciation for him when I saw him on Broadway in “Natasha, Pierre & The Great Comet of 1812” in 2017.

    He played an unhappy, middle-aged Russian in the wildly inventive musical inspired by a part of “War and Peace.” With a faux paunch, Groban assayed the role of someone bedeviled by life regrets. He also played piano and the accordion during the show.

    Groban is back to his “day” job as an arena-filling singer. He’ll perform in concert Sunday at Mohegan Sun Arena.

    The other thing about Groban: he’s very funny. Here’s hoping he doesn’t skimp on witty chatter between numbers.

    Josh Groban, 7 p.m. Sunday, Mohegan Sun Arena; $49-$79; mohegansun.com.
